Re: [問題] 關於php的帳號網頁問題
※ 引述《jijikoko (jijikoko)》之銘言:
: 我想設計一個登入網站
: 其中帳號的資料是存取在database中
: 而帳號有不同的priority
: 當登入時,網頁會進入database查詢此使用者的priority
: 而不同的priority會進入不同的網站
: 關於以上的功能該如何設計
: 若不能進入priority不同的網站
: 也就是說如果 a.php b.php 是priority=1可以進入的
: 則一般人輸入網址或priority不同的人都無權進入此網址
: 以上功能是否達成
: 還有該如何設計
: 希望有人可以提供相關語法跟設計方法
: 謝謝
//class user
class USER
{
var $id = "guest" ;
var $priority = 0;
function login($id, $pw)
{
//login to database and check id,pwd
//get priority from dbase and set to $this
$this->priority = xxxx
}
}
// how to login
$user = new USER;
$user->login($id, $pw);
$_SESSION['user'] = $user;
//how to check
if(!isset($_SESSION['user'])) exit;
if($_SESSION['user']->priority < 1) exit;
這些只是概念
請不要copy paste以後告訴我run不起來
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 219.68.146.56
推
220.141.116.213 06/12, , 1F
220.141.116.213 06/12, 1F
→
220.141.116.213 06/12, , 2F
220.141.116.213 06/12, 2F
Web_Design 近期熱門文章
PTT數位生活區 即時熱門文章